Jérôme Lalande
Joseph Jérôme Lefrançois de Lalande (; 11 July 1732 – 4April 1807) was a French astronomer, freemason and writer. He is known for having estimated a precise value of the astronomical unit (the distance from the Earth to the Sun) using measurements of the transit of Venus in 1769. Biography Lalande was born at Bourg-en-Bresse (department (administrative division), département of Ain) to Pierre Lefrançois and Marie‐Anne‐Gabrielle Monchinet. His parents sent him to Paris to study law, but as a result of lodging in the Hôtel Cluny, where Joseph-Nicolas Delisle had his observatory, he was drawn to astronomy, and became the zealous and favoured pupil of both Delisle and Pierre Charles Le Monnier. Having completed his legal studies, he was about to return to Bourg to practise as an advocate, when Le Monnier obtained permission to send him to Berlin, to make observations on the lunar parallax in concert with those of Nicolas Louis de Lacaille at the Cape of Good Hope. Parallax
Parallax is a displacement or difference in the apparent position of an object viewed along two different sightline, lines of sight and is measured by the angle or half-angle of inclination between those two lines. Due to perspective (graphical), foreshortening, nearby objects show a larger parallax than farther objects, so parallax can be used to determine distances. To measure large distances, such as the distance of a planet or a star from Earth, astronomers use the principle of parallax. Here, the term ''Stellar parallax, parallax'' is the semi-angle of inclination between two sight-lines to the star, as observed when Earth is on opposite sides of the Sun in its orbit. These distances form the lowest rung of what is called "the cosmic distance ladder", the first in a succession of methods by which astronomers determine the distances to celestial objects, serving as a basis for other distance measurements in astronomy forming the higher rungs of the ladder. Michel Lefrançois De Lalande
Michel Lefrançois de Lalande (21 April 1766 – 8 April 1839) was a French astronomer. He was the nephew and one of the main collaborators of astronomer Jérôme Lalande. Biography Michel Lefrançois was born in Courcy, Calvados in 1766, the son of Jeanne Jourdan and Jean Lefrançois, first cousin of astronomer Jérôme Lalande. He took the name of his cousin Brother Jérôme, by order of the Court of the Seine on 13 June 1837 and became Le François de Lalande him and his descendants. Jérôme de Lalande took Michel to Paris after the holidays of 1780 and immediately initiated him into his favorite study, that is, telescopic observation techniques, despite having the satisfaction of seeing him take an interest in them. Two years later, Michel's observation of a total lunar eclipse earned him the honor of seeing it published in the magazine ''journal des savants''. Pierre Méchain
Pierre François André Méchain (; 16 August 1744 – 20 September 1804) was a French astronomer and surveyor who, with Charles Messier, was a major contributor to the early study of deep-sky objects and comets. Life Pierre Méchain was born in Laon in northern France, the son of the ceiling designer and plasterer Pierre François Méchain and Marie–Marguerite Roze. He displayed mental gifts in mathematics and physics but had to give up his studies for lack of money. However, his talents in astronomy were noticed by Jérôme Lalande, for whom he became a friend and proof-reader of the second edition of his book "L'Astronomie". Lalande then secured a position for him as assistant hydrographer with the Naval Depot of Maps and Charts at Versailles, where he worked through the 1770s engaged in hydrographic work and coastline surveying. Giuseppe Piazzi
Giuseppe Piazzi ( , ; 16 July 1746 – 22 July 1826) was an Italian Catholic Church, Catholic priest of the Theatines, Theatine order, mathematician, and astronomer. He established an observatory at Palermo, now the ''Palermo Astronomical Observatory, Osservatorio Astronomico di Palermo – Giuseppe S. Vaiana''. He is perhaps most famous for his discovery of the first dwarf planet, Ceres (dwarf planet), Ceres. Early life No documented account of Piazzi's scientific education exists in any of the astronomer’s biographies, even the earliest ones. However, it is certain that Piazzi pursued studies in Turin, likely attending lessons by Giovan Battista Beccaria. Between 1768 and 1770, he resided at the Theatines' Home in Sant'Andrea della Valle, Rome, where he studied mathematics under François Jacquier. Princeton University Press
Princeton University Press is an independent publisher with close connections to Princeton University. Its mission is to disseminate scholarship within academia and society at large. The press was founded by Whitney Darrow, with the financial support of Charles Scribner, as a printing press to serve the Princeton community in 1905. Its distinctive building was constructed in 1911 on William Street in Princeton. Its first book was a new 1912 edition of John Witherspoon's ''Lectures on Moral Philosophy.'' History Princeton University Press was founded in 1905 by a recent Princeton graduate, Whitney Darrow, with financial support from another Princetonian, Charles Scribner II. Darrow and Scribner purchased the equipment and assumed the operations of two already existing local publishers, that of the ''Princeton Alumni Weekly'' and the Princeton Press. Nicole-Reine Lepaute
Nicole-Reine Lepaute (; , 5 January 1723 – 6 December 1788), also erroneously known as Hortense Lepaute, was a French astronomer and human computer. Lepaute along with Alexis Clairaut and Jérôme Lalande calculated the date of the return of Halley's Comet. Her other astronomical feats include calculating the 1764 solar eclipse and producing almanacs from 1759 to 1783. She was also a member of the Scientific . The asteroid 7720 Lepaute is named in her honour, as is the lunar crater Lepaute. Early life Nicole-Reine Lepaute was born on 5 January 1723 in the Luxembourg Palace in Paris as the daughter of Jean Étable, valet in the service of Louise Élisabeth d'Orléans. Her father had worked for the royal family for a long time, both in the service of the duchess de Berry and her sister Louise. Louise Elizabeth of Orleans was a widow of Louis of Spain. Alexis Clairaut
Alexis Claude Clairaut (; ; 13 May 1713 – 17 May 1765) was a French mathematician, astronomer, and geophysicist. He was a prominent Newtonian whose work helped to establish the validity of the principles and results that Isaac Newton, Sir Isaac Newton had outlined in the ''Principia Mathematica Philosophiae Naturalis, Principia'' of 1687. Clairaut was one of the key figures in the expedition to Sápmi, Lapland that helped to confirm Newton's theory for the figure of the Earth. In that context, Clairaut worked out a mathematical result now known as "Clairaut's theorem (gravity), Clairaut's theorem". He also tackled the gravitational three-body problem, being the first to obtain a satisfactory result for the apsidal precession of the Moon's orbit. In mathematics he is also credited with Clairaut's equation and Clairaut's relation. Halley's Comet
Halley's Comet is the only known List of periodic comets, short-period comet that is consistently visible to the naked eye from Earth, appearing every 72–80 years, though with the majority of recorded apparitions (25 of 30) occurring after 75–77 years. It last appeared in the inner parts of the Solar System in 1986 and will next appear in mid-2061. Officially designated 1P/Halley, it is also commonly called Comet Halley, or sometimes simply Halley. Halley's periodic returns to the inner Solar System have been observed and recorded by astronomers around the world since at least 240 BC, but it was not until 1705 that the English astronomer Edmond Halley understood that these appearances were re-appearances of the same comet. As a result of this discovery, the comet is named after Halley. Edmond Halley
Edmond (or Edmund) Halley (; – ) was an English astronomer, mathematician and physicist. He was the second Astronomer Royal in Britain, succeeding John Flamsteed in 1720. From an observatory he constructed on Saint Helena in 1676–77, Halley catalogued the southern celestial hemisphere and recorded a transit of Mercury across the Sun. He realised that a similar transit of Venus could be used to determine the distances between Earth, Venus, and the Sun. Upon his return to England, he was made a fellow of the Royal Society, and with the help of King Charles II of England, Charles II, was granted a master's degree from University of Oxford, Oxford. Halley encouraged and helped fund the publication of Isaac Newton's influential ''Philosophiæ Naturalis Principia Mathematica'' (1687). French Academy Of Sciences
The French Academy of Sciences (, ) is a learned society, founded in 1666 by Louis XIV at the suggestion of Jean-Baptiste Colbert, to encourage and protect the spirit of French Scientific method, scientific research. It was at the forefront of scientific developments in Europe in the 17th and 18th centuries, and is one of the earliest Academy of Sciences, Academies of Sciences. Currently headed by Patrick Flandrin (President of the academy), it is one of the five Academies of the . __TOC__ History The Academy of Sciences traces its origin to Colbert's plan to create a general academy. He chose a small group of scholars who met on 22 December 1666 in the King's library, near the present-day Bibliothèque nationale de France, Bibliothèque Nationale, and thereafter held twice-weekly working meetings there in the two rooms assigned to the group. Prussian Academy Of Sciences
The Royal Prussian Academy of Sciences () was an academy established in Berlin, Germany on 11 July 1700, four years after the Prussian Academy of Arts, or "Arts Academy," to which "Berlin Academy" may also refer. In the 18th century, when French was the language of science and culture, it was a French-language institution. Origins Prince-elector Frederick III of Brandenburg, Germany founded the Academy under the name of ''Kurfürstlich Brandenburgische Societät der Wissenschaften'' ("Electoral-Brandenburger Society of Sciences") upon the advice of Gottfried Wilhelm Leibniz, who was appointed president. Unlike other Academies, the Prussian Academy was not directly funded out of the state treasury. Frederick granted it the monopoly on producing and selling calendars in Brandenburg, a suggestion from Leibniz.
